About This Item

Moscow, 1963. Fair. In Russian. 8vo, pp. (206), (2 adverts?) + b/w frontispiece of Gorky and illustrations. Quarter cream cloth with black lettering, illustrated paper boards. Rubbed, edgeworn, spine grubby. Edges browned, endpapers and text block tanned. Section removed from ffep (POI?), occasional pencil and pen annotation (in English). Spine cracked at pp. 34-5, but binding holding firm. Still, a good copy of an unusual, and striking, title.
